# PROGRAM NAME- UPDATE PROGRAM
# PROGRAM WRITTEN BY- RHODE
# MOD NO.- 2
# MOD BY- KILROY TO ADD AGC CLOCK AND TE(V75E4ETTTTTE) UPDATE FEATURE.
# DATE- 01FEB67
# LOG SECTIONS- UPDATE PROGRAM PART 1 OF 2
# UPDATE PROGRAM PART 2 OF 2
# ASSEMBLY- REV 93 OF SUNBURST
# FUNCTIONAL DESCRIPTION- TO PROCESS COMMANDS AND DATA INSERTIONS
# REQUESTED BY THE GROUND VIA UPLINK.
# VERBS V64, V67, V70, V71, V72, V73, V75 AND V76 WILL NOT BE
# PROCESSED IF THE MISSION TIMERS ARE DISABLED(I.E. AN MP IS IN
# PROGRESS). OPERATOR ERROR LIGHT WILL BE TURNED ON.
# V65, V66 AND V74 WILL BE PROCESSED EVEN IF A MP IS IN PROGRESS
# CALLING SEQUENCE- TCF XXUPDAT WHERE XX = EXTENDED VERGS(64 TO 76)
# LST2FAN CONTAINS A LIST OF TCF XXUPDAT
# WHICH ARE USED BY VERBFAN IN PINBALL TO
# GIVE CONTROL TO THE UPDATE PROGRAM.
# SUBROUTINES CALLED- POSTJUMP,IBNKCALL, BANKCALL, CHECKMM, GRABWAIT,
# NEWMODEX, FREEDSP, WAITLIST, ENDOFJOB, NOVAC, TASKOVER, FINDVAC
# ENDUP, DOV67, DOV70, DOV71, DOV72, DOV73, DOV74, DFITMCAL,
# GRRPLACE, NVSBWAIT, ENDIDLE, XACTALM, MGETUP, UPDATINT, TPAGREE
# NORMAL EXIT MODE- TC BANKCALL
# CADR ENDUP
# ALARM OR ABORT EXIT MODE- BZF XACTALM IF MP IN PROGRESS
#
# TC BANKCALL IF MP IN PROGRESS
# CADR XACTALM
# RESTART PROTECTION- NONE FOR VERBS 64 TO 74. RESTART PROTECTION IS
# INCLUDED FOR V75 AND V76 UNDER THE FOLLOWING CIRCUMSTANCES-----
# 1. THE DATA HAS BEEN SENT AND VERIFIED(I.E. V33E HAS BEEN SENT)
# 2. PROGRAM IS IN THE PROCESS OF MOVING DATA FROM STBUFF TO
# APPROPRIATE REGISTERS OR
# VERB 75 OR VERB 75(INDEX = 4 ONLY) PROGRAM(S) ARE WAITING(VIA WAITLIST
# 3 SEC CALL) FOR ORBITAL INTEGRATION TO BE TURNED OFF.
# ***OF COURSE ALL GROUND UPDATES(IF LOST DUE TO A RESTART) CAN
# BE RESTARTED BY SENDING THE COMMANDS AND DATA A SECOND TIME***

# TIMER MAINTENANCE LOGIC(BY MMAINT)-
# TIMERI = MEANS
# -------- --------------------------------------------------------------
# .GT. +0 TIMERI IS COUNTING DOWN
# .EQ. +0 MISSION PHASE IN ASSOCIATED MISSION PHASE REGISTER IS NOW DUE
# .LT. -0 FREE BUT LOADED BY GROUND
# .EQ. -0 FREE
